Lineage (LINE) is back in focus after its August 5 earnings update showed relatively stable sales alongside higher net losses, just as customer inventory trends hint at a healthier backdrop for its temperature-controlled warehouses.

Lineage’s share price has pulled back recently, with a 30 day share price return of 7.22% and a 7 day share price return of 1.03%. It still shows a 16.8% year to date share price return and a 9.47% 1 year total shareholder return, which points to momentum that has cooled in the short term while remaining positive over a longer stretch.

The most followed valuation narrative for Lineage puts fair value at $44.26, compared with a last close of $41.37. This implies a modest discount that hinges heavily on future margin potential and cash flow durability under a 9.99% discount rate.
Growing end consumer demand for fresh and frozen food categories, supported by third party data, supports warehouse volumes over time and can affect revenue and earnings as excess industry capacity is absorbed.

However, the Lineage narrative still faces pressure from excess U.S. cold storage capacity and higher forecast interest costs, which could restrict the benefit of any margin progress.
